The Cake 2.0 software tells you quickly what price your gold cards are trading at based on current buy orders. No need to do any 'research'...just click the gold cards tab inside 'Rewards'. Cake also says the A of spades is the rarest gold card dealt at 5,000,000 to 1 odds. You hit the lottery...but you threw away your winning ticket.

Need advice on how to put poker on your resume
I vote you leave poker OFF the resume. You can fill in time gaps on the resume by simply calling yourself a self-employed stock or Forex trader for the years you played poker. I have used this ploy myself. The word 'poker' might impress a few people, but the word is much more likely to un-impress far more people than it impresses. Most people in the world DON'T play poker and they have little understanding of the game and when they hear or read the word, they conjure up thoughts of gambling addiction and bankruptcy and ruin...

What is the Safest Extended Stay in Las Vegas?
I actually lived at the Holiday Royale for a year. They have security gates and a night security guard, but anyone can just walk through the security gates behind a car and the security guard is always drunk, but I didn't have any problems with anyone there. The place is a block from the Hard Rock, and I also walked down to The Strip almost every day to play poker. The exteriors of the apartments are maintained well, but the interiors could use a full remodel job - old carpets and cupboards need to be replaced - but for an inexpensive and safe place to live near The Strip, I would recommend ...
